Where can I buy flowering kalanchoe?

This popular flowering succulent houseplant, usually called Kalanchoe, Florist Kalanchoe or Flaming Katy, is very easy to find. It’s sold in grocery stores, nurseries, big box stores, garden shops and flower shops.

One may also ask, can I keep kalanchoe indoors?

Pretty flowers + succulent greenery = a houseplant you’ll love. Grow in bright light indoors, and bright, filtered light or morning sun outdoors (summertime only). … Keep kalanchoe in the dark 14 hours per day to trigger a re-bloom.

Consequently, does kalanchoe like sun or shade? Plant on 8 to 12-inch centers for the best effect. As an indoor plant in cooler climates, kalanchoe grows best in full sun or bright indirect light. This plant needs a very well-drained soil. Water thoroughly but let dry between watering.

Is kalanchoe indoor or outdoor plant?

Kalanchoe (Kalanchoe spp.), one of the prettier flowering succulent houseplants, is hardy outdoors in USDA plant hardiness zones 10 to 12. When grown indoors, they provide months of colorful blooms if properly tended.

Why is kalanchoe called Widow’s thrill?

Kalanchoe blossfeldiana often goes by the shortened name of Kalanchoe or by its more common names of Widow’s-thrill and Flaming Katy, derived from its colorful and vibrant blooms.

How many times does kalanchoe bloom?

Kalanchoe blooms last several weeks and even months. In its natural habitat, the kalanchoe flowers towards the end of winter at the beginning of spring. This happens because it is a plant called “short days”, that is, it needs at least 13 hours of darkness a day to start its flowering process.

Is kalanchoe a lucky plant?

Known as wan zi qian hong – meaning thousands and millions of red and purple in reference to its small flowers – the kalanchoe is an easy plant to grow and is said to bring wealth and prosperity.

Do kalanchoes bloom all year?

Kalanchoe Bloom Time

In its native region, Kalanchoe can bloom almost year-round, but as a container houseplant, it is most commonly blooming in late winter to late spring. This cycle will slow down as lighting increases.
